NVIDIA Cosmos is a comprehensive platform introduced by NVIDIA to facilitate the creation and training of AI models for physical systems, including humanoid robots, industrial robots, and self-driving cars. Leveraging over 20 million hours of real-world footage, Cosmos generates realistic simulations of physical environments and scenarios. This enables AI systems to learn and adapt more effectively to real-world conditions, enhancing their performance and reliability. By providing advanced generative world foundation models, Cosmos accelerates the development of physical AI, making it more accessible and efficient for various industries.

NVIDIA Cosmos enables high autonomy in physical AI systems through generative world foundation models that produce physics-aware synthetic environments for training robots and autonomous vehicles. It processes 20 million hours of visual data using accelerated pipelines on Hopper/Blackwell GPUs (40-14 days vs CPU's 3+ years), supports real-time next-token prediction for action foresight, and generates customizable 3D scenarios via Omniverse integration. While not autonomous itself, its ability to create realistic simulations and synthetic datasets (8x compression efficiency) directly enables Level 4 autonomous driving systems and advanced robotics with reduced real-world testing needs.
